Y. 10036 (212-221-1246). We Supply All Materials "Israel could have pur- chased wheat for its past and future generations for the next 120 years with what the Yom Kippur War cost." Dr. Theodor Meron, Israeli ambassador to Canada, talked about the October war, dis- engagement and the Pales- tinians at an Israel Bond din- ner Wednesday at Cong. Sharey Zedek honoring Peter and Clara Weisberg "for their devotion to Israel and the community." A total of $1,687,000 in Bond subscriptions was an- nounced. Dr. Meron told the more than 300 guests at the dinner that the Yom Kippur War was "the most expensive war in Israel in terms of war cas- ualties and material loses." He said that "Israel is still bleeding" due to the man- power shortage in the fac- tories caused by mobilization, the loss of Israeli soldiers and the "brutal treatment" of the Israeli prisoners of war in Syria who have returned to Israel.
